I think we can claim that Canada will fill the 20th century.”In external relations, his objective was to improve Canada's position relative to both the United States and Great Britain. In 1897, he opposed efforts by British authorities to draw Canada into a closer imperial federation. During the South African War (1899–1902), he again chose compromise between English Canadians — who supported military involvement — and French Canadians — who vehemently opposed it. By allowing for the recruitment of a contingent of volunteers, partially paid for by Britain, Laurier found the middle ground. When imperialists demanded that Canada assist the British Royal Navy, which was struggling to stay ahead of the German navy, Laurier compromised. Even today some people claim that the Seventeenth Amendment was a bad idea. What arguments could be made for reverting selection
andreev551 [17]

Answer:

In 1911, the House of Representatives approved the Joint Resolution of Assembly 39 (House Joint Resolution 39), proposing a constitutional amendment for the direct election of the senators. However, it included a race provision (Race Rider) created to block federal intervention in cases of racial discrimination among voters. A substitute amendment created by Senator Joseph L. Bristow (R-KS) eliminated that race provision. The amendment, Joint Resolution, was adopted by the Senate, in a close vote on May 1911. More than a year later, the House accepted this change, and the amendment was sent to the states for ratification. On April 8, 1913, three-quarters of the states had ratified the proposed amendment, and it was officially included as the 17th amendment.
